1. Install Your Router

Video Guide: ▶️ [Video Guide]

  1. Unplug your modem's power, and then cable the modem to the WAN port on the router.
  2. Turn on the modem and wait 2 minutes for it to restart.
  3. Connect the power adapter to the router, plug it into an outlet, and turn it on.
  4. Flip to the next page to continue with the setup.

Diagram: Illustrates the physical connections for router installation. It shows a modem connected via an Ethernet cable to the 'WAN' port of the Speedefy router. The router also has a power adapter connected and plugged into an outlet. An Internet source (DSL or Cable) is shown connecting to the modem. A power button is visible on the router.

Note:

  • If your Internet comes from an Ethernet outlet, please connect the router's WAN port to it, and then follow Step 3 and Part 2: Two Methods to Setup.
  • If you want to configure this router as an access point (similar to a WiFi extender) to extend the existing network, please refer to the Access Point Mode section on the back page.

Product Overview

• Front

LED Indicators:

LEDStatusExplanation
SYSSolid onStarting up.
SYSBlinkingWorking properly.
SYSOffNo power or system error.
WANSolid onConnected to the Internet.
WANBlinkingTransmitting data.
WANOffThe WAN port is disconnected or improperly connected.
LANSolid onDevice connected.
LANBlinking twiceA new device is connected.
LANOffNo devices connected to the LAN ports or devices are connected improperly.
WiFiSolid onWiFi is enabled.
WiFiBlinking fastTransmitting data.
WiFiBlinking slowlyAwaiting the WPS connection.
WiFiOffWiFi is disabled.
INFOSolid onCurrently reserved.

• Back

Diagram: Shows the rear panel of the router with various ports labeled.

  • Power Port: Connect the included AC power adapter. ?
  • USB Port: Connect and share USB drives on your network or on the Internet. ?
  • WPS/RST:
    • RST: Hold it for 8 seconds to factory reset your router. ?
    • WPS: Press it to connect to the WPS-enabled network devices.
  • WAN Port: Connect an Ethernet cable to this port, and to a broadband Internet cable/DSL or fiber modem.
  • LAN Ports (1, 2, 3, 4): Connect Ethernet cables to these ports, and to wired devices on your network.

2. Set up your router

Method 1: Via Web Browser

1. Connect your device to the router (Wireless or Wired)

  • Wireless:

    Join the default WiFi network (SSID) printed on the router's label. You may need to enter a password or PIN.

    Diagram: Shows a typical wireless connection setup on a PC or smart device. It depicts selecting a WiFi network named "MyWiFi_XXXXXX" from a list, with fields for SSID, MAC, Serial No., and Pin No.

  • Wired:

    For a wired connection, use an Ethernet cable to connect your computer to a LAN port on your router.

2. Connect the router to the Internet.

  1. Log in to the router. Launch a web browser, enter http://speedefywifi.com or 192.168.3.1, and a login page displays.

    PS: If the login page does not display, please refer to Q3 of FAQ.

  2. Choose the connection type. The webpage detects your connection type automatically. If detection fails, choose your connection type manually. Then follow the step-by-step instructions of the Quick Setup Wizard to connect to the Internet.

    Diagram: Shows the Speedefy login page with a "Quick Setup Wizard" button. Below that, it shows a selection for connection type, with "DHCP" pre-selected as detected, and options for other types.

AP (Access Point) Mode

In this mode, the Speedefy router can work as a WiFi extender to turn a wired network into a wireless network, extending the WiFi range.

  1. Connect the existing router to the Speedefy Router. Cable Speedefy router's WAN or LAN port to your existing router's Ethernet port, as shown above.
  2. Connect a computer to the Speedefy router. Use an Ethernet cable, or wirelessly by joining the default SSID printed on the label.
  3. Log in to the Speedefy router. Visit http://speedefywifi.com in a browser. Complete the instructions if this is the first time you're setting up the router.
  4. Enable AP Mode. Go to Internet Settings, select AP, and click Save. Wait for the router to reboot. It will complete the AP Mode setup automatically.

Ways to Reset the Router

In some cases, like forgetting the WiFi password or login password, meeting some network problems, usually, resetting the router can be helpful.

  • With the router powered on, press and hold the WPS/RST button on the back until the Power LED starts blinking. ?
  • Log in to the web management page of the router, go to Administration > Device Management, and click Reset.
  • Go to Speedy WiFi App. On the Tools page, click Reset. The router will reset automatically.

Q1: What connection type to choose if the router failed to detect automatically?
  • PPPoE: Applicable to use if your ISP provided a PPPoE username and password.
  • DHCP: Obtain IP address from ISP automatically. If your ISP does not provide username and password, choose DHCP to connect.
  • Static IP: Ask for configurations from your ISP if you are using a static IP.
Q2: Why cannot I access the Internet after installing the router?
  • Try connecting a computer directly to the modem via an Ethernet cable, then check if you have Internet access. If not, contact your ISP.
  • Check if the router's WAN port is connected to the modem properly, and confirm the indicator's status.
  • If your wired devices cannot access the Internet:
    • Confirm if your PC is connected to a LAN port properly.
    • Make sure your PC is set to obtain an IP address automatically and obtain DNS server address automatically.
  • If your WiFi-enabled devices cannot access the Internet:
    • Reboot the router and reconnect to the WiFi. If it doesn't work, factory reset the router and repeat the router setup process.
Q3: Why cannot I access the web management page?
  • If the computer is set to a static IP address, change it to obtain an IP address automatically.
  • Disable the proxy server, if enabled. Also, disable the VPN software.
  • Disable and re-enable the network adapter being used on your computer.
  • Ensure that http://speedefywifi.com is correctly entered in the web browser. Alternatively, visit 192.168.3.1.
  • Use another web browser and try again.
  • Reboot your router and try again.

Q5: Why my download speed cannot reach the advertised speed rate?
  • Devices under 2.4G WiFi will get a lower speed than 5G WiFi. Also, the wired connection will deliver a higher speed than a wireless connection.
  • Check if there are multiple users sharing the connection at the same time. Try to limit their speed, or if required, even block them in the web management page or Speedy WiFi App.
  • Check the Internet speed and link quality from your ISP. If the Internet is 100Mbps, you can get up to 12.5MBps download speed. (1 Byte=8 bits) Actual speeds may vary due to transmission loss.
  • Place the router in a central location instead of the corner to improve wireless performance. All antennas should be upright.
  • Try to connect the gigabit port of the modem to the router using a cat5e Ethernet cable, or better.
